NetApp Challenges the Status Quo with New AltaVault Cloud-Integrated Backup and Restore Solutions
Last Update: Saturday, May 30, 2015 : 14:49 (+4GMT)
New AltaVault® solutions and services help customers unlock cloud economics, while preserving existing investments in their backup strategy
Dubai, 27th of May, 2015— In today’s business environment, traditional backup is slow, risky, expensive, and complex. Users expect instant recovery and minimal data loss, but IT struggles to keep pace using legacy backup and recovery strategies. To meet these demands, today NetApp, Inc. (NASDAQ: NTAP) introduced NetApp® AltaVault®, previously SteelStore, cloud-integrated storage solutions and services, which will provide customers with the ability to quickly backup data to any cloud at up to 90 percent less cost than on-premises solutions.
The enterprise backup storage footprint is growing, yet budgets and acquisition costs remain flat and bandwidth costs and constraints become more acute with larger datasets. Adding to these challenges, many organizations still rely on tape, increasing the risk of lost media in transport and leading to increased downtime, data loss and the inability to adequately test disaster recovery procedures.

The new AltaVault solution, which includes physical, virtual (VMware ESX and Microsoft Hyper-V), and cloud-based (AWS and Azure) appliances, addresses the customers challenges while integrating with existing backup software to preserve prior investments. Benefits include:
• Industry-Leading Data Reduction: inline deduplication and compression, resulting in up to a 30:1 data reduction ratio, which means less data is stored in the cloud allowing the customer to send it there more quickly.
• Extended Choice: AltaVault now offers the flexibility to choose the scalable offering that is right for you: physical, virtual, or cloud-based appliances in the AWS or Azure clouds. AltaVault appliances are more than six times more scalable than those of any other competitor in the cloud-integrated storage market, meaning organizations can store more critical data, and get it back more quickly when needed.
• Seamless integration: AltaVault integrates easily with NetApp SnapProtect® and the backup software of the customer’s choosing. AltaVault solutions and services can send backup data to all leading public and private cloud storage providers.

Availability
NetApp AltaVault AVA400 physical appliances and AVA-8, AVA-16, and AVA-32 virtual appliances on ESX and Hyper-V are currently available for purchase from NetApp and NetApp resellers. AltaVault cloud-based appliances are currently available for purchase on the AWS marketplace, cloud-based appliances are planned to be available for purchase on the Azure marketplace later in CY2015. The AVA800 physical appliances are planned to be available in Q3 2015.
